Stilus subulatus (Simonsen) Paddock 1988

Publication Details
Stilus subulatus (Simonsen) Paddock 1988: 95 (as 'subulata')

Published in: Paddock, T.B.B. (1988). Plagiotropis Pfitzer and Tropidoneis Cleve, a summary account. Bibliotheca Diatomologica 16: 1-152, 38 pls.

Type Species
This is the type species (holotype) of the genus Stilus.

Status of Name
This name is currently regarded as a synonym of Phycostilus subulatus (Simonsen) S.Blanco.

Basionym
Tropidoneis subulata Simonsen

Type Information
Arabian Sea (13º 53'N, 71º 31'E). IOE "Meteor" station 200 1964/65.;

Origin of Species Name
Adjective (Latin), subulate, awl-shaped, i.e., tapering from a narrow or moderately broad base to a very fine point (Stearn 1973).

General Environment
This is a marine species.
